$50 Billion Health Plan Is Eyed

Submitted by Steven Gruber, Oct 10, 2007 07:40

Let's return health insurance to being real "insurance," instead of an unnecessary 3rd party payer system tied to employment. Every citizen/family should have a deductible based upon income, say $1000/family/year for the poor up to $6-7000/year/family for the wealthy. After that, the insurance kicks in for full coverage. There's a start that avoids socialized medicine, unwanted intrusion by the government, and returns individual responsibility for medical costs to the consumer.
